Exploring LinkedIn job applications

One valuable resource for finding inspiration for new skill sets is right at your fingertips: LinkedIn job applications. Start by identifying professionals with positions similar to your current role, your desired career path, or roles with the title of the person you used to report to in your last job. Take a closer look at the job description for those roles, paying close attention to the skills and qualifications they require.

For example, if you’re in marketing and aspire to move into a leadership role, analyze profiles of Marketing Managers or Directors. Note the skills they require or those with that job title have honed over the years, such as data analysis, digital marketing or project management. These insights can guide your skill acquisition journey, helping you align your skill set with your career aspirations.

Mentorship and networking

Seek out mentors who can offer guidance on skill acquisition. If you are still close or have a great relationship with the last person you reported to, you may seek them for advice, asking which skill sets would be valuable for you to acquire if you intend to continue to pursue growth in your current career path.

Conversations with mentors and industry peers can provide valuable insights into skill sets that have contributed to their success. These personal anecdotes and recommendations can steer you toward acquiring skills that align with your goals and aspirations.

If you’re not in touch with them anymore or would rather avoid contact with them, engage in mentorship and networking activities to discover skill sets that have proved valuable for others. Attend industry events, webinars, or virtual conferences where you can connect with experienced professionals who may have a similar career path to the one you’re pursuing.

In my experience, I found people I highly admire and invited them to step into a virtual group call once every other month. In our one-hour meetings, we discuss what’s been working for each of us and provide valuable guidance for everyone in the group. I like to call this exercise “Business Therapy,” in which we often discuss our past experiences and challenges and how we overcame them.

Learning from the experiences of others may end up saving you years of continuous hustle. Never rely solely on your experiences when you can learn from the experiences of others.

Personal interests and hobbies

Sometimes, inspiration for new skill sets can emerge from your personal interests and hobbies. Consider activities you’re passionate about outside of your professional life. These interests can be a foundation for acquiring skills that bring joy and fulfillment.

For instance, if you’re an avid photographer, you may explore photo editing or digital marketing courses to promote your work effectively. Blending your passions with skill acquisition can lead to a well-rounded skill set that enhances your personal and professional life.

Fun fact: that’s how my journey in the technology industry began. I am an Architect by profession, but I am such a tech nerd that I always sought to acquire technical skills, which is how I came up with the business idea that ended up becoming Replay Listings, the company I’ve led for over seven years now.

Online learning platforms and courses

Online learning platforms offer various courses on various subjects, making skill acquisition more accessible than ever. Platforms like Coursera, Udemy, and LinkedIn Learning provide various courses, from technical skills to soft skills like leadership and communication.

Browse these platforms to discover courses that align with your career goals or personal development objectives. The flexibility of online learning allows you to acquire new skills at your own pace, making it a convenient option for the winter months.
